Transparent, Fair Pricing Based on ISSA Cleaning Times


We don’t “wing it” when we provide you a quote.

We use ISSA cleaning times—an industry-standard guide that calculates how long each task takes based on square footage, surface types, and service level. That means:

  • Fair pricing

  • No guesswork

  • Consistency across jobs

You only pay for the work you actually need.

Professional Equipment Makes a Difference


We use high-end tools that go far beyond typical office cleaning supplies. One standout: HEPA vacuums, which trap 99.97% of dust, allergens, and even bacteria—essential for cleaner air.

Other pro tools include:

  • Microfiber cloth systems

  • Color-coded cleaning tools to avoid cross-contamination

  • Touch-free restroom sanitizers

  • Quiet, commercial vacuums for minimal disruption
